What is the primary purpose of an incident cost summary report?

To provide a comprehensive overview of all costs associated with the incident

The primary purpose of an incident cost summary report is to provide a comprehensive overview of all costs associated with the incident. This report serves as a crucial financial tool for incident management, as it consolidates all expenses related to the firefighting efforts, resources used, personnel involved, and any other costs incurred during the incident.

The significance of this report lies in its ability to inform decision-makers, stakeholders, and governing bodies about the financial implications of the incident response. It ensures transparency in expenditures, aids in budgeting for future incidents, and helps in the evaluation of cost-effectiveness of the deployed resources and strategies. Additionally, it provides critical data for post-incident analysis and reporting, which can improve financial management in future incidents.

In contrast, while operational strategies, personnel changes, and fire behavior trends are important aspects of incident management, they do not primarily relate to the costs incurred. Therefore, these elements do not fulfill the main purpose of the incident cost summary report. This focus on financial accountability is essential for ensuring that resources are managed effectively and that the agency can sustain its operations over time.
